Wood window service encompasses a range of offerings a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den window components. These services often include tasks such as replacing damaged or rotting wood, refinishing surfaces, and ensuring proper sealing to prevent drafts and water intrusion. Skilled professionals evaluate the condition of existing wood frames and sashes, providing solutions that help extend the lifespan of windows while improving their appearance and functionality. Proper maintenance through these services can help preserve the aesthetic appeal of a property and prevent more costly repairs in the future.

One of the primary issues addressed by wood window services is deterioration caused by exposure to moisture, temperature fluctuations, and general wear over time. Common problems include wood rot, peeling paint, cracked or warped wood, and broken or malfunctioning window hardware. These issues can compromise the energy efficiency of a building, increase utility costs, and lead to drafts or leaks. Professional service providers can identify underlying problems and recommend appropriate repairs or replacements to restore the integrity and performance of wooden windows.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a wood window typically costs between $300 and $800 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ard double-hung window may fall within this range. Costs can vary based on the complexity of the installation and window specifications.

Repair Expenses - Repair services for wood windows generally range from $150 to $600 per window. Common repairs include sash restoration and frame fixing, with expenses influenced by the extent of damage. Some minor repairs may cost less, while extensive work increases costs.

Refinishing Prices - Refinishing or restoring wood windows often costs between $200 and $700 per window. This includes sanding, staining, and sealing to improve appearance and durability. The scope of refinishing impacts the overall cost, with more detailed work costing more.

Material and Labor Fees - The cost of materials and labor for wood window services can vary widely, typically ranging from $100 to $400 per window. Factors such as wood type, finish, and local labor rates influence the total price. Contact local service providers for precise estimates based on spec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ood window services are available? Local contractors offer services such as window repair, restoration, replacement, and installation for wood windows.

How can I tell if my wood windows need repair or replacement? Signs include rotting, warping, difficulty opening or closing, and visible damage or deterioration.

Are there different styles of wood windows I can choose from? Yes, options include double-hung, casement, awning, and custom-designed wood window styles.

What is the typical process for restoring old wood windows? Restoration usually involves repairing or replacing damaged components, sanding, sealing, and finishing to preserve the original appearance.
